Abstract

The invention discloses full-automatic flat-bed creasing hot stamping equipment. The equipment is characterized by comprising a creasing hot stamping mechanism, a paper feeding belt, a paper feeding lifting table and a paper collection lifting table. The paper feeding belt is arranged between the paper feeding lifting table and the creasing hot stamping mechanism. The paper feeding end of the paper feeding belt is provided with a suction nozzle assembly for conveying paper on the paper feeding lifting table to the paper feeding belt. The paper discharging end of the paper feeding belt is provided with clamping nozzles for biting the paper fed out by the paper feeding belt. The creasing hot stamping mechanism comprises an upper creasing platform and a lower creasing platform. The upper creasing platform is arranged in a vertical moving manner. The lower creasing platform is fixedly arranged. Conveying chain belts are arranged on the two sides of the lower creasing platform. The clamping nozzles are arranged on the conveying chain belts at equal intervals. When the clamping nozzles pass through the portion below the lower creasing platform, the clamping nozzles loosen and release the paper. The paper collection lifting table is arranged below the lower creasing platform. The equipment has the beneficial effects of being compact in structure, small in boundary dimension, low in production cost and high in production speed and achieving fast plate changing.
